Juvenile Diabetes

How can stem cell research help Juvenile Diabetes patients like the Singer
twins?

Juvenile diabetes, also called Type 1 diabetes, is a disease that strikes
children and adults suddenly, makes them insulin dependent for life,
and carries the constant threat of devastating complications such as
blindness, amputations, kidney failure, heart attack, and stroke
Scientists believe the bodys own immune system attacks and destroys
insulin-producing cells in the pancreas Embryonic stem cell research could
help cure juvenile diabetes by turning embryonic stem cells into healthy
insulin-producing islets that could be transplanted into people with the
disease

Kernicterus
How can stem cell research help Kernicterus
patients like David Haus?

Kernicterus is an easily prevented type of brain damage caused by severe
and untreated neonatal jaundice Children with kernicterus suffer from
choreoathetoid cerebral palsy, gaze abnormalities, hearing impairment, and
dental enamel dysplasia These are bright, intelligent children Stem cell
implantation is their best bet for a treatment that will improve their
quality of life

Rett Syndrome

How can stem cell research help Rett Syndrome patients like Alyssa Thomas?

Rett Syndrome RS is
a debilitating neurological disorder that deprives
little girls of communication and motor skills, leaving them completely
dependent on others for every basic need Although the gene that causes RS
is known MECP2, the neurobiology of the disorder is not understood Stem
cell research will help explain how mutations in the gene cause the array
of symptoms Furthermore, stem cells could potentially be used to transport
a genetically modified MECP2 gene to replace the mutated one
Stem cell transplants may replace subpopulations of neurons that are not
functioning properly This avenue of research holds great promise for Rett
Syndrome, a disorder that currently has no treatments and no cure

Spinal Cord Injury

How can stem cell research help Spinal Cord Injury patients like Emily
Hunt?

Spinal cord injury patients would benefit greatly from even limited
restoration of lost functions-gaining partial use of a limb instead of
none, or restoring bladder control, or being freed from pain Such limited
restoration of part of a patients lost function is, for some less severe
types of injury, perhaps a more achievable immediate goal In many spinal
injuries, the spinal cord is not
actually cut and at least some of the
signal-carrying neuronal axons remain intact But the surviving axons no
longer carry messages because cells called oligodendrocytes, which produce
the myelin sheath that insulates the axons, are lost
